Find your perfect getaway in picturesque Perth - once named the Prettiest Town in Ontario - where a flourishing dining scene, professional summer theatre and National Historic Sites will have you celebrating summer in no time.
Join the Classic Theatre Festival, presenting the Classic Hits of Broadway and the London stage, for one of the Festival’s 2013 shows, including the Neil Simon comedy “The Star-Spangled Girl”, or “The Marriage-Go-Round”, a story of madcap marital mayhem by Leslie Stevens. Then, in continuing with the theme of theatre, head over to the elegant Matheson House at Perth Museum, a National Historic Site, for a personalized tour of the museum including the new exhibit Now and Then: Found Treasures of Canadian Theatre History. Top off a perfect day in Perth with a delicious meal at Michael’s Table, offering the finest in homemade cuisine and one of the best outdoor patios in town.

Get on your saddle and ride the rural routes of Comfort Country, with the quaint La Dolce Vita B&B as your host. With this long weekend package running from August 2-5, you'll have a hootin’ good time at the Tweed Stampede & Jamboree watching in amazement as the ladies break-a-way rope and the men thrash on a bareback saddle. Then once you've learned a thing or two from the pro riders, it's time to get on a high horse of your own with a horseback riding adventure. Discover the charm of small town Ontario with lunch or dinner at restaurants the locals rave about, and celebrate the magic of the region’s rural past at the agricultural heritage museum Farmtown Park.
